Blazers Win Third Straight with 3-0 Decision Over Spring Hill

Jackson, MS-The Belhaven men's soccer team won for the third straight time and recorded their sixth shutout of the season with a 3-0 Gulf Coast Athletic Conference victory over Spring Hill College Tuesday night at H.T. Newell Field.
                                     
Belhaven (9-3-2, 3-1 GCAC) didn't waste much time by getting on the board with their first goal of the match in the fourth minute. Juan Rodriguez found the back of the net for his 12th goal of the season off an assist by John Kehoe to put Belhaven in front of Spring Hill (3-11, 1-2 GCAC) 1-0. For Kehoe, it was his seventh assist in the 2009 season.
 
The Blazers added their second goal of the game in the 23rd minute when Aaron McLoughlin and Markus Lemstrom teamed up for the score. It was McLoughlin's fourth goal of the year and Lemstrom's first assist of the 2009 campaign. The goal gave Belhaven a 2-0 lead and put them in control of the match. The Badgers made a couple of bids to get on the board in the first half, but Belhaven goalie Gautier Troch made a pair of saves and Spring Hill's Zechariah Townsend had a header attempt glance off the post keeping the score at 2-0 in favor of the Blazers.
 
Belhaven then added an insurance goal in the 55 minute of the second half thanks to Rodriguez's second goal of the night and 13th of the season. McLoughlin recorded his second assist and 10th the point of the year. Rodriguez, with his two goals, now has a team high 29 points.
 
As a team, Belhaven outshot Spring Hill College 15-10 which included a 6-4 advantage in shots on goal. Rodriguez led the offense with six shots and two goals while Matt Clifton checked in with four shots on the night. Troch picked up four saves and the win in net for Belhaven playing the first 83 minutes of the match. Bryce Privett had three shots while Townsend and Colin Gasparovic had two shots apiece for the Badgers. Cory Bronenkamp allowed three goals and made three saves in net for Spring Hill.
 
Belhaven will return to the field on Friday afternoon when they host Harding University at H.T. Newell field. The kickoff is scheduled for 2:30 PM.
